Executive team,

Ahead of Director Quillane's arrival, here is the current state of the gross-margin review at Ferrowmint Ltd. Consolidated margin slipped from 41.2% to 38.7% over two quarters, driven mainly by input cost inflation at the Vastermoor plant and discounting in the Orvelle product line. Mitigations under evaluation include supplier renegotiation, SKU rationalisation, and a pricing reset for the Calbren range. Full workings are in the shared review pack. Please review the confidential business note appended immediately below.

management briefing: The finance team signed off on a budget of $279.9 million for Project Oliiel.

Subject: Handover — Fabrikit on-call

Hey! Quick handover notes. Fabrikit (our test-data factory lib) had a flaky seed generator this week — if builds fail on the Norwick suite, just bump the seed cache and rerun. Docs live on the Lantermill wiki under "Fabrikit basics," which new folks should skim first. Nothing else burning. If anything weird pops up overnight, ping the library owner directly.

billing contact of bafog-bawip = fraael@lumicworks.corp

## Tuning

The receipt mailer (Almsgate) batches donation receipts and sends through the Thornquay relay. On-call: if the queue backs up, resist the urge to crank batch size — the relay rate-limits per connection, and bigger batches just mean bigger retries. Scale worker count first, then shorten the flush interval. Dedupe window must stay longer than the retry horizon or donors get duplicate receipts, which generates tickets. All knobs live in one place and are read at worker start. Current production values follow.

tuning table, kajop-yafof:
QUOTAS = {
    "wenath": 10,
    "ulaael": 5,
}